Seascape Posters & Prints
10,000+ Items
Seascape Posters & Prints
10,000+ Items
Mini
(6293)
Small
(24521)
Medium
(24700)
Large
(24263)
Oversized
(16003)
Giant
(570)
10,000+ Items
10,000+ Items
(3567)
(11841)
(3)
(206)
(276)
(307)
(162)
(6590)
(6027)
(15408)
(338)
(3370)
(3775)
Filter By:
(3567)
(11841)
(3)
(206)
(276)
(307)
(162)
(6590)
(6027)
(15408)
(338)
(3370)
(3775)